Purpose of the Role
The role of the Finance Administrator is to support the Finance department, in particular cash allocation, bank and suspense reconciliations, and assisting in any ad‑hoc tasks around month end.
Key Responsibilities
 * Daily bank statement processing and allocation of cash to relevant accounts, reconciling bank accounts.
 * Work with the credit control team to clear unknown payments and payments on account.
 * Liaise with external customers to obtain remittance advices and maintain contact details.
 * Reconcile the suspense account, working with the Assistant Management Accountant to resolve queries.
 * Support finance team with ad hoc and month‑end tasks, demonstrating a can‑do attitude and teamwork.
 * Perform other reasonable duties within scope.
